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
324 763 02205 433826 965
33 22898 80495149705
33 22898 80495149705
956052310 50808903 18448820
All about undefined
Interested in learning more?
33 22898 80495149705
956052310 50808903 18448820
See more
79 1085244137 47322210005
024 5918320056 477393
See more
318 1053985296
15 7150 6968422
See more